In his collection, Boris Filippov included poems by Soviet poets that were impossible to publish in Russia at the time: Marina Tsvetaeva, Boris Slutsky, Fyodor Sologub, Alexander Yesenin-Volpin, etc.
These poems were copied by hand and circulated in copies throughout the Soviet Union. Some of them were sent to the West at the risk of their lives. Filippov writes that all the poems included in the collection are distinguished by their complete sincerity and spontaneity: after all, they were written without any regard for Soviet censorship, they were not written for publication..
